Tribal Employment and Jobs Protection Act
This bill amends the Internal Revenue Code to exclude from the definition of "applicable large employer" for purposes of the employer health care mandate under the Patient Protection and Affordable Care Act (PPACA): (1) any Indian tribal government or subdivision, (2) any tribal organization, or (3) any corporation or partnership if more than 50% of the equity interest of such an entity is owned by an Indian tribal government or tribal organization. An applicable large employer is defined by PPACA as an employer who employs 50 or more full-time employees who provide services on average at least 30 hours per week.
